Integrating Wiz Acquisition for Enhanced Cloud Security
Google’s acquisition of Wiz, a cloud security posture management (CSPM) leader, underscores its commitment to bolstering its cloud security offerings. Wiz’s agentless approach to scanning cloud environments for vulnerabilities and misconfigurations provides valuable visibility and context.
Integrating this technology into Google Cloud’s security framework will empower organizations with a more comprehensive understanding of their cloud risk posture, enabling proactive identification and remediation of potential threats before they can be exploited. This move reflects a recognition that cloud environments require specialized security tools and approaches that go beyond traditional perimeter-based defenses.
Mandiant Services: Expertise in Threat Intelligence and Response
Complementing its technology investments, Google continues to leverage the expertise of Mandiant Services. Acquired in 2022, Mandiant brings unparalleled threat intelligence, incident response capabilities, and security consulting services. This human element is critical in navigating the complexities of modern cyberattacks.
Mandiant’s insights into attacker tactics, techniques, and procedures (TTPs) enrich Google’s threat intelligence, informing the development of more effective detection and prevention mechanisms across its security product portfolio. Furthermore, Mandiant’s incident response teams provide crucial support to organizations facing active security breaches, helping them contain threats, eradicate adversaries, and recover operations.
Introducing Google Unified Security (GUS): A Consolidated Defense Platform
Building on these strengths, Google recently announced Google Unified Security (GUS), now generally available. GUS represents a significant step towards a more cohesive and efficient security posture. It establishes a single, scalable, and searchable security data fabric that spans the entire attack surface, encompassing networks, endpoints, clouds, and applications. This unified view provides organizations with enhanced visibility across their diverse environments, facilitating more effective detection and response capabilities.
A key differentiator of GUS is its integration with Gemini, Google’s advanced AI model. By infusing security operations with semi-autonomous AI capabilities, GUS aims to provide preemptive security. The platform automatically enriches security data with the latest Google Threat Intelligence, enabling more accurate threat detection and intelligent prioritization of security alerts. This AI-driven approach promises to enhance the efficiency of security practitioners, allowing them to anticipate threats and remediate risks before they can lead to business disruption or data loss.
Sovereign Cloud Solutions: Addressing Data and Regulatory Requirements
Recognizing the diverse and evolving regulatory landscape, Google has also emphasized its broad portfolio of sovereign cloud solutions. This offering provides customers with the choice to meet specific data, operational, and software sovereignty requirements. With regional and sovereign controls available across numerous regions globally, and Google Cloud Sovereign AI services accessible across various cloud deployment models, Google is addressing the growing need for organizations to maintain control over their data and comply with local regulations.
